Technical Field
[0001] This utility model relates to the field of shelving technology, specifically a rack for selling mechanical parts. Background Technology
[0002] In the field of mechanical parts sales, the rational and efficient storage and display of parts is crucial. Traditional methods of storing mechanical parts are usually quite simple, often using ordinary shelves or simply stacking them on the ground.
[0003] Existing equipment has the following drawbacks: the structural design of ordinary shelves is often relatively simple and fixed, usually adopting a standardized shelf format. This design cannot be flexibly adjusted according to the diverse sizes and shapes of mechanical parts, and the installation angle of traditional shelves is also fixed, which makes it impossible to flexibly adjust the display angle according to the characteristics of the parts and sales needs when displaying mechanical parts.
[0004] Therefore, this application proposes a rack for selling mechanical parts to solve the above-mentioned problems. Utility Model Content
[0005] The purpose of this utility model is to provide a display rack for the sale of mechanical parts, so as to solve the problems mentioned above, which cannot be flexibly adjusted according to the diverse sizes and shapes of mechanical parts, and cannot flexibly adjust the display angle according to the characteristics of the parts and sales needs.
[0006] To achieve the above objectives, this utility model provides the following technical solution: a rack for selling mechanical parts, including a base, and further comprising: The mounting unit is located at the upper end of the base for mounting the parts storage unit; A rotating bracket, disposed on the base and connected to the mounting unit, is used to adjust the mounting angle of the parts storage unit; The parts storage unit includes: A storage basket, mounted on the mounting unit, is used to store mechanical parts; A fixing mechanism is provided on one side of the storage basket for fixing the storage basket to the installation unit.
[0007] The base includes: A lifting component is provided at the lower end of the base for adjusting the installation height of the base; The mounting shaft is located at the lower end of the base and at the center of the base, and is used to mount the rotating bracket.
[0008] The rotating support includes: A collar is fitted onto the mounting shaft; A fixed frame is fixed to the outside of the collar and connected to the mounting unit, and rotates with the collar to adjust the mounting angle of the mounting unit; The fixed leg is fixed to the fixed frame and is used to support the fixed frame.
[0009] The installation unit includes: The mounting frame is a square frame design that is fixed to the fixed frame and passes through the base. The base has a rotating groove for the mounting frame to rotate. Fixed rods are spaced apart on the mounting frame for mounting the fixing mechanism; The top plate is fixed to the top of the mounting frame and is used to reinforce the top of the mounting frame.
[0010] The fixing mechanism includes: The first hook is fixed to one side of the storage basket and snapped onto the fixing rod; The second hook is fixed to the storage basket below the first hook and snapped onto the fixing rod.
[0011] The second hook is provided with a first locking groove and a second locking groove spaced apart. The first locking groove and the second locking groove are respectively locked and fixed on the fixed rod for adjusting the installation angle of the storage basket.
[0012] Compared with the prior art, the beneficial effects of this utility model are: This utility model features a rotating mounting unit that allows the mounting unit to rotate on the base under the drive of a rotating bracket, thereby changing the installation position of the storage basket on the mounting unit. This facilitates customers in selecting the accessories they need. Furthermore, the storage basket, under the action of a fixing mechanism, can be fixed horizontally or at an angle on the mounting unit. The angle of the storage basket can be adjusted according to the sales space. When space is limited, the storage basket can be tilted on the mounting unit. Multiple storage baskets spaced apart on the mounting unit can be categorized and stored according to the model of the mechanical parts, making it convenient for consumers to select. Moreover, this sales shelf can change the installation angle of the storage basket according to the shape characteristics of the mechanical parts and sales needs, displaying the parts to customers at the optimal angle, highlighting the advantages and features of the parts, and increasing customer interest and sales effectiveness. [0016] Please see Figure 1-8 This utility model provides a technical solution: a mechanical parts sales rack, including a base 1, and further including: an installation unit 2, which is disposed on the upper end of the base 1 for installing a parts storage unit 3; a rotating bracket 14, which is disposed on the base 1 and connected to the installation unit 2, for adjusting the installation angle of the parts storage unit 3; the parts storage unit 3 includes: a storage basket 31, which is disposed at equal angles on the installation unit 2 for storing mechanical parts; and a fixing mechanism, which is disposed on one side of the storage basket 31 for fixing the storage basket 31 to the installation unit 2.
[0017] It should be noted that during operation, when selling mechanical parts, the fixing mechanism of the parts storage unit 3 is first fixed to the mounting unit 2. Then, the mechanical parts to be sold are placed in the storage basket 31. When it is necessary to retrieve the mechanical parts from the storage basket 31 on the back of the mounting unit 2, the mounting unit 2 is rotated, so that the mounting unit 2 rotates on the base 1 under the drive of the rotating bracket 14, making it convenient for customers to select the required parts. Under the action of the fixing mechanism, the storage basket 31 can be fixed horizontally or tilted on the mounting unit 2. The angle of the storage basket 31 can be adjusted according to the sales space. When the space is small, the storage basket 31 can be tilted on the mounting unit 2. Multiple storage baskets 31 spaced apart on the mounting unit 2 can be classified and stored according to the model of the mechanical parts, making it convenient for consumers to select. Moreover, this sales shelf can change the installation angle of the storage basket 31 according to the shape characteristics of the mechanical parts and sales needs, displaying the parts to customers at the best angle, highlighting the advantages and features of the parts, and improving customers' purchasing interest and sales results.
[0018] In one embodiment, the base 1 includes: a lifting member 12 disposed at the lower end of the base 1 for adjusting the installation height of the base 1; and a mounting shaft 13 disposed at the lower end of the base 1 and located at the center of the base 1 for mounting a rotating bracket 14.
[0019] This design is for reference. Figure 7 ,as well as Figure 8 A lifting component 12 is installed at the lower end of the base 1. The lifting component 12 includes, but is not limited to, hydraulic cylinders, linear guides, electric push rods, and pneumatic cylinders. A base plate 121 is fixed to the lower end of the lifting component 12, providing height adjustment for the entire mechanical parts sales rack. In actual sales scenarios, different stores have different spatial heights and layouts. By adjusting the lifting component 12, the rack can quickly adapt to various spatial environments. In stores with higher ceilings, the rack can be raised to make full use of vertical space and increase the number of parts that can be stored. The mounting shaft 13 is located at the lower end of the base 1 and at the center position, providing a stable foundation for the installation of the rotating bracket 14. When the rotating bracket 14 drives the parts storage unit 3 to adjust its angle, the mounting shaft 13 at the center position can ensure the smoothness and uniformity of the rotation process, avoiding shaking and instability caused by eccentric rotation.
[0020] In one embodiment, the rotating bracket 14 includes: a collar 141, sleeved on the mounting shaft 13; a fixing frame 142, fixed to the outside of the collar 141 and connected to the mounting unit 2, rotating with the collar 141 to adjust the mounting angle of the mounting unit 2; and a fixing leg 143, fixed to the fixing frame 142, for supporting the fixing frame 142.
[0021] This design is for reference. Figure 8The rotating bracket 14 is sleeved on the mounting shaft 13, allowing the fixed frame 142 to rotate around the mounting shaft 13. When the installation angle of the storage basket 31 needs to be adjusted, the lifting component 12 is activated to move the base 1 upward, causing the fixed leg 143 to move upward and detach from the ground. Then, the mounting unit 2 is rotated, causing the collar 141 to rotate along the mounting shaft 13, thereby changing the installation position of the parts storage unit 3. This makes it easier to rotate the storage basket 31 on the back of the mounting unit 2 out, allowing consumers to select the mechanical parts on the back. After the consumer has finished selecting, the lifting component 12 is activated to move the base 1 downward, causing the fixed leg 143 to move downward and contact the ground. At this time, the position of the fixed frame 142 is fixed. The fixed leg 143 and the base plate 121 support the base 1 simultaneously, which can improve the stability of the mounting unit 2 and thus improve the stability of the storage basket 31, preventing the mounting unit 2 from tipping over due to the shift of the center of gravity or external forces.
[0022] In one embodiment, the mounting unit 2 includes: a mounting frame 21, which is square-shaped and fixed on a fixing frame 142 and passes through a base 1, and the base 1 has a rotating groove 101 for the mounting frame 21 to rotate; fixing rods 22, which are spaced apart on the mounting frame 21 and are used to install fixing mechanisms; and a top plate 23, which is fixed to the top of the mounting frame 21 and is used to reinforce the top of the mounting frame 21.
[0023] This design is for reference. Figure 4 ,as well as Figure 7 The mounting frame 21 adopts a square frame design and is fixed on the fixed frame 142, while passing through the rotating groove 101 of the base 1. This structure allows the mounting unit 2 to rotate around the mounting shaft 13. In the mechanical parts sales area, the spatial layout and display requirements of different areas are different. By rotating the mounting unit 2, the display direction and position of the parts can be flexibly adjusted, thereby improving the overall space utilization efficiency. The fixed rods 22 are reasonably spaced to enhance the installation stability of the parts: the fixed rods 22 are spaced on the mounting frame 21, providing uniform and stable support points for the fixing mechanism. This spaced layout can reasonably adjust the installation position of the parts storage unit 3 according to different types and sizes of mechanical parts, ensuring that the parts can be firmly installed on the mounting unit 2 by the fixing mechanism. The top plate 23 is fixed to the top of the mounting frame 21, which plays a reinforcing role in the entire mounting frame 21 and enhances the overall structural strength of the mounting frame 21.
[0024] In one embodiment, the fixing mechanism includes: a first hook 32, fixed to one side of the storage basket 31 and snapped onto the fixing rod 22; and a second hook 33, fixed to the storage basket 31 below the first hook 32 and snapped onto the fixing rod 22.
[0025] This design is for reference. Figure 4-6When installing the storage basket 31, the first hook 32 is first attached to a fixed rod 22. Then, according to the installation requirements of the angle of the storage basket 31, the second hook 33 is attached to another fixed rod 22 adjacent to the fixed rod 22 below, thus completing the fixing of the storage basket 31.
[0026] In one embodiment, the second hook 33 is provided with a first snap-fit groove 3301 and a second snap-fit groove 3302 spaced apart. The first snap-fit groove 3301 and the second snap-fit groove 3302 are respectively snapped and fixed on the fixing rod 22 for adjusting the installation angle of the storage basket 31.
[0027] This design is for reference. Figure 5 ,as well as Figure 6 When the first locking groove 3301 on the second hook 33 is locked and fixed with the fixing rod 22, the storage basket 31 is tilted. When the second locking groove 3302 on the second hook 33 is locked and fixed with the fixing rod 22, the storage basket 31 is horizontal. The installation angle of the storage basket 31 can be adjusted according to the arrangement requirements of the accessories. For example, for flat accessories such as metal plates and circuit boards, the storage basket 31 can be installed horizontally so that the parts can be stacked neatly and make full use of vertical space. For spherical accessories such as ball bearings, a tilted storage device is used so that the parts can roll naturally to the pick-up and drop-off port for easy access by consumers.
